Software Engineer, Networking & C/C++
$136.5k - $276.5kHPE
Software Engineer, Networking & C/C++
This role has been designed as ‘Hybrid’ with an expectation that you will work on average 2 days per week from an HPE office.Who We Are:
Hewlett Packard Enterprise is the global edge-to-cloud company advancing the way people live and work. We help companies connect, protect, analyze, and act on their data and applications wherever they live, from edge to cloud, so they can turn insights into outcomes at the speed required to thrive in today’s complex world. Our culture thrives on finding new and better ways to accelerate what’s next. We know varied backgrounds are valued and succeed here. We have the flexibility to manage our work and personal needs. We make bold moves, together, and are a force for good. If you are looking to stretch and grow your career our culture will embrace you. Open up opportunities with HPE.
Job Description:
If you are using the Internet, your data traffic is likely going through a HPE product, and HPE's PTX Series Routers Packet Forwarding team is responsible for developing the software that forwards your data packets as they traverse the network. This software is deployed across the globe in high-performance routers and switches that drive the largest and fastest public Cloud, Service Provider, and Mobile networks. The PTX Series Routers Packet Forwarding software team is seeking a Software Engineer.
Responsibilities:
Architect & develop Packet Forwarding Features for PTX Series Routers IPv4/lPv6, MPLS, SRv6, Multicast, GRE, LAG and Tunneling Features
Work with Product Line Managers to understand Packet Forwarding Features and translate to implementation
Work with Test Teams to qualify and deliver high quality products
Engage with Customers
Participate in Industry Forums
Work on sustaining existing features
Minimum Qualifications:
A minimum of BS in CS/EE with 5 years of work experience. MS degree is a plus.
At least 5 years of experience with 'C' Programming
At least 2 years of experience with 'C++' Programming
Strong fundamental computer science skills like algorithms, data structures, operating systems
-
Hands on experience in Linux and Python
Work as a team player
What We Can Offer You:
Health & Wellbeing
We strive to provide our team members and their loved ones with a comprehensive suite of benefits that supports their physical, financial and emotional wellbeing.
Personal & Professional Development
We also invest in your career because the better you are, the better we all are. We have specific programs catered to helping you reach any career goals you have — whether you want to become a knowledge expert in your field or apply your skills to another division.
Unconditional Inclusion
We are unconditionally inclusive in the way we work and celebrate individual uniqueness. We know varied backgrounds are valued and succeed here. We have the flexibility to manage our work and personal needs. We make bold moves, together, and are a force for good.
Let's Stay Connected:
Follow @HPECareers on Instagram to see the latest on people, culture and tech at HPE.
#unitedstates #globalITJob:
EngineeringJob Level:
TCP_04 "The expected salary/wage range for this position is provided below. Actual offer may vary from this range based upon geographic location, work experience, education/training, and/or skill level.– United States of America: Annual Salary USD 136,500 - 276,500 in California
The listed salary range reflects base salary. Variable incentives may also be offered."
Information about employee benefits offered in the US can be found at
HPE is an Equal Employment Opportunity/ Veterans/Disabled/LGBT employer. We do not discriminate on the basis of race, gender, or any other protected category, and all decisions we make are made on the basis of qualifications, merit, and business need. Our goal is to be one global team that is representative of our customers, in an inclusive environment where we can continue to innovate and grow together. Please click here: Equal Employment Opportunity.
Hewlett Packard Enterprise is EEO Protected Veteran/ Individual with Disabilities.
HPE will comply with all applicable laws related to employer use of arrest and conviction records, including laws requiring employers to consider for employment qualified applicants with criminal histories.
No Fees Notice & Recruitment Fraud Disclaimer
It has come to HPE’s attention that there has been an increase in recruitment fraud whereby scammer impersonate HPE or HPE-authorized recruiting agencies and offer fake employment opportunities to candidates. These scammers often seek to obtain personal information or money from candidates.
Please note that Hewlett Packard Enterprise (HPE), its direct and indirect subsidiaries and affiliated companies, and its authorized recruitment agencies/vendors will never charge any candidate a registration fee, hiring fee, or any other fee in connection with its recruitment and hiring process. The credentials of any hiring agency that claims to be working with HPE for recruitment of talent should be verified by candidates and candidates shall be solely responsible to conduct such verification. Any candidate/individual who relies on the erroneous representations made by fraudulent employment agencies does so at their own risk, and HPE disclaims liability for any damages or claims that may result from any such communication.
$136.5k - $276.5k
Hewlett Packard Enterprise Development LP is hiring a Software Engineer for their Networking & C/C++ team. This hybrid role requires developing Packet Forwarding Features for PTX Series Routers. The ideal candidate has 5+ years of experience in C and C++, a BS in CS/EE...C++- ...Software Engineer, Networking & C/C++ This role has been designed as 'Hybrid' with an expectation that you will work on average 2 days per week from an HPE office. Hewlett Packard Enterprise is the global edge-to-cloud company advancing the way people live and work...C++Work experience placementWork at officeRemote work2 days per week
$136.5k - $276.5k
Software Engineer, Networking & C/C++This role has been designed as ‘Hybrid’ with an expectation that you will work on average 2 days per week from an HPE office.**Who We Are:**Hewlett Packard Enterprise is the global edge-to-cloud company advancing the way people live...C++Work experience placementWork at officeLocal area2 days per week$152k - $218.5k
...is the industry's most innovative open network operating system built with a flexible... ...We are looking for a highly motivated software engineer with experience in routing and control... ...Participation in the open-source community. C/C++ and Python programming skills. With...C++Flexible hours$152k - $241.5k
...intelligence. We are looking for highly motivated Senior Software Engineers to work on our GPU Fabric Networking team. Our team develops and maintains software that... ...~5+ years of relevant experience. ~ Excellent C/C++ programming and debugging skills. Shell scripting...C++$165.2k - $223.6k
...low-latency, high-speed broadband network connectivity to unserved and... ...enable you to architect and build software from the ground up and drive the engineering culture of the team. Export Control... ...- Experience with C/C++, GoLang or Rust programming language...C++Permanent employmentInternshipLocal areaWork from homeFlexible hours$165.2k - $223.6k
...team building the scale-out networking backbone that powers the world... ...for creating the networking software that connects massive AI accelerator... ...team members develop your engineering expertise so you feel... ...Strong programming skills in C/C++ with focus on high-performance...C++InternshipLocal areaFlexible hours- A technology solutions provider is looking for a Staff C/C++ Network Engineer/Developer with a strong background in TCP/IP and networking. Candidates must be familiar with C/C++ and able to work in a UNIX/Linux environment. The position is for 6 months and requires either...C++
$147k - $237.5k
Palo Alto Networks, Inc. is looking for a Software Engineer in Santa Clara, California to join their GlobalProtect team. The role involves developing a secure access Prisma Access client on the Linux Platform, focusing on collaboration and innovative problem-solving. Candidates...C++- ...looking for a smart, driven engineering professional to join our infrastructure... ...a talented and experienced Software Engineer with deep expertise in SONiC (Software for Open Networking in the Cloud) network... ...Interface) Proficient in Python, C/C++, Go. Experience with PTF (...C++Full time
$147k - $211k
Software Engineer III, Linux Kernel Networking corporate_fare Google place Sunnyvale, CA, USA Bachelor's degree or equivalent practical experience. 2 years... ...Kernel development using the programming languages C/C++. 2 years of experience with developing large-scale infrastructure...C++Full time- Job Title Should have hands on experience with C/C++ Developer with Rust Services Expected to work on changes in few of the existing scripts Should be capable of completing assigned changes within provided timelines Good Communication SkillsC++
$152k - $241.5k
...for a highly motivated, excellent Senior Software Engineer for design and verification to join the... ...will show a strong background in C++ programming, strong documentation, and... ...configuration and debugging of all NVIDIA networking products. What you'll be doing: As...C++Worldwide$152k - $241.5k
...NVIDIA seeks a senior software engineer to join the AI Networking co-design and benchmark R&D team. In this pivotal role, the candidate is responsible for... ...~ Strong programming capabilities in Python, Bash, and C++. ~ A collaborative teammate with effective communication...C++- ...leading high-tech startup in Santa Clara, CA is seeking a Software Engineer to innovate in networking solutions. The ideal candidate will have at least 5... ...experience with SONiC and strong programming skills in Python, C/C++, and Go. Responsibilities include developing features...C++
$166k - $225k
...insights to improve their business. Networking Infrastructure is a core part of the... ...We are seeking experienced Senior Software Engineers with large-scale distributed system experience... ...in one of: Python, Java, Scala, C++, or a similar language ~4+ years of experience...C++Local areaWorldwide$272k - $431.25k
...graphics, and accelerated computing. As a Principal Software Engineer, you will lead the transformation of AI networking systems. You will apply your deep expertise to... ...-level software expertise with proficiency in C/C++ and comfort debugging across firmware, driver, and...C++$184k - $287.5k
...upcoming GB300 GPUs. NVIDIA seeks a Senior Software Engineer for our CSP (Cloud Service Provider)... ...-scale, cloud-native stacks across networking (RDMA/RoCE), storage, and control planes... ...experience in distributed systems (Go, Rust, C/C++ or Python for tooling). ~ BS or MS (...C++$212.8k
...Software Development Engineer-AI/LLM Network Location: San Jose Team: Technology Employment Type: Regular Job Code: A74270 Responsibilities... ...several mainstream programming languages, including C/C++, Python, Go and so on. Be familiar with the latest...C++Temporary workLocal area$165.2k - $223.6k
...centers and all of the servers, storage, networking, power, and cooling equipment that... .... You'll join a diverse team of software, hardware, and network engineers, supply chain specialists, security... ...Experience with Rust, Go, C and/or C++ languages PREFERRED...C++InternshipLocal areaFlexible hours$175k - $225k
...Software Engineer, Network Services Livingston, NJ / New York, NY / Sunnyvale, CA CoreWeave is The Essential Cloud for AI™. Built for pioneers... ...Proficiency in programming languages such as Golang, Python, or C++. Familiarity with software-defined networking (SDN) and...C++Permanent employmentTemporary workCasual workWork at officeRemote workFlexible hours$122.57k - $256k
...About the team ByteDance Networking brings together innovative ideas... ...technologies from network architecture, software defined networking (SDN),... ...whole lifecycle of network engineering. Qualification Minimum... ...language, Python/Go/C/C++/Rust among others; - Familiar...C++Temporary workLocal area$193.3k - $261.5k
...centers and all of the servers, storage, networking, power, and cooling equipment that... .... You'll join a diverse team of software, hardware, and network engineers, supply chain specialists, security... ...one modern language such as Java, C++, or C# including object-oriented...C++InternshipLocal areaWorldwideFlexible hours$170k - $210k
Fortinet is seeking a Principal Software Developer Engineer for the FortiSwitch team in Sunnyvale, California... ...software components, owning networking features for the FortiSwitch product... ...The ideal candidate should have strong C/C++ skills, expertise in Linux kernel programming...C++- ...experienced developer to design and develop platform and system-level software for networking platforms. The role requires 10+ years of experience in embedded systems development, strong skills in C/C++, and device driver development in a Linux environment. The ideal...C++
$181.1k - $318.4k
...Sr Software Engineer, Apple Cloud Networking Apple is where individual imaginations gather together, committing to the values that lead to great work.... ...Responsibilities Technical Skills: Proficiency in Java, C++, Go, scripting languages, Git, and configuration...C++Relocation- Apple Inc. is looking for a Software Design Engineer in Cupertino, California. In this role, you will design and develop software for new product... ...a BS in Computer Science, and possess strong skills in C/C++, Xcode, and testing methodologies. Comprehensive benefits and...C++
$200k
Sr. Platform Software Engineer Overview Seeking a Platform Software Engineer with strong experience in SONiC, BSP development, and network switch bring-up for next-generation AI and data center... ...maintain platform software components in C/C++ Customize and support SONiC on...C++$184k - $287.5k
...AI-powered application. We seek a senior engineer to own and evolve the core NIM Platform SDK... ...scale. The role involves solving deep software engineering challenges. These include high... ...high-quality code across Python, Rust, and C/C++, and model guidelines in test-driven...C++$193.93k - $291.15k
...Senior Software Engineer, Networking & Real-Time Systems Mountain View, California (HQ) Who We Are Nuro is a self-driving technology company... ...data moves from the physical layer to the application. C++ Expert: You write performant, thread-safe code and understand...C++Remote work
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Software Engineer, Networking & C/C++. Be the first to apply!
- core network engineer Sunnyvale, CA
- network engineer level Sunnyvale, CA
- data center network engineer Sunnyvale, CA
- network engineer - remote Sunnyvale, CA
- network engineer Sunnyvale, CA
- network applications engineer Sunnyvale, CA
- principal network engineer Sunnyvale, CA
- network developer Sunnyvale, CA
- production network engineer Sunnyvale, CA
- juniper network engineer Sunnyvale, CA

